Knowing the Base Ingredients
- The base or liquid medium
- Collagen powder’s ability to dissolve
- The pH level of the combination
The choice of base sets the tone for the whole dish. Collagen reacts differently with water, juice, and plant milks. Some liquids make collagen dissolve more easily, while others make it clump together. Checking the pH level can make things clearer and more stable. A blend that is smooth looks better and tastes fresher. Check to see how the base mixes with collagen when it’s at room temperature and when it’s cold. This easy step keeps the drink palatable and eliminates lumps.
Finding the right balance between taste and texture
- Level of sweetness and taste profile
- Feel and thickness in the mouth
- Collagen’s ability to dissolve sensitivity to temperature
The taste of your drink makes the initial impression. Customers could lose interest if the food is excessively sweet or too boring. You can add fruit extracts or natural sweeteners to make the taste they want. Collagen can also modify how the drink feels in your mouth, making it thicker. Change the viscosity so it moves smoothly without feeling greasy. To make sure the texture stays the same, try both heated and cold versions. You can get people to enjoy your product again and again by fine-tuning its taste and feel.
